Odisha Cabinet Clears Amendment to Create Economic Region Development Authorities

Odisha Cabinet approves amendment to create Economic Region Development Authorities for integrated planning of urban and industrial growth corridors.
Indian Masterminds Stories

The Odisha Cabinet has approved a Bill to amend the Odisha Development Authorities (ODA) Act, 1982, paving the way for the creation of Economic Region Development Authorities (ERDAs) to drive integrated planning and development of major urban and industrial corridors.

The proposed Odisha Development Authorities (Amendment) Bill, 2026, aims to establish a statutory framework for constituting ERDAs, with the Bhubaneswar-Cuttack-Puri-Paradip Economic Region (BCPPER) identified as the pilot City Economic Region.

Cabinet Approves ODA Act Amendment

Announcing the decision after the Cabinet meeting, Chief Secretary Anu Garg said the amendment will enable the state government to establish Economic Region Development Authorities without enacting separate legislation for each new economic region.

The move is aligned with Odisha’s Vision 2036 and Vision 2047 roadmap, which seeks to promote urbanisation as a key driver of economic growth.

BCPPER Identified as Pilot Economic Region

The Bhubaneswar-Cuttack-Puri-Paradip Economic Region has been selected as the first Economic Region under the new framework.

According to the government, an economic development plan for BCPPER has already been prepared in collaboration with NITI Aayog.

The region was also recognised in the Union Budget 2026-27 as one of four City Economic Regions identified nationally as future engines of economic growth, alongside Varanasi, Surat and Visakhapatnam.

More Economic Regions Planned

The state government has also identified three additional urban agglomerations for phased development:

  • Bargarh-Jharsuguda-Sambalpur
  • Berhampur-Chhatrapur-Gopalpur
  • Jeypore-Koraput-Sunabeda

These regions are expected to be developed as integrated economic corridors in subsequent phases.

ERDAs to Coordinate Regional Development

The amendment proposes introducing new definitions of “Economic Region” and “Economic Region Development Authority” into the ODA Act along with a new Chapter IIA.

ERDAs will function as overarching statutory bodies, coordinating the work of multiple development authorities within an economic region.

The framework aims to facilitate integrated regional planning, infrastructure development, housing, logistics, mobility, investment promotion, employment generation and efficient delivery of public services beyond existing municipal boundaries.
